Quebec Court denies helmet exception for Sikh workers

As per media reports a Quebec judge has ruled Dastar (turban)-wearing Sikh truck drivers must wear hard hats (helmets) in the workplace, disallowing any exception in safety standards.

CM Beant Execution Case: Former SSP deposes against Jagtar Singh Tara before trial court

Retired SSP Surender Paul today deposed before a trial court in Punjab chief minister Beant Singh execution case. Surender Paul in his chief examination told Additional District and Sessions Judge that he, along with a police team, had arrested Bhai Jagtar Singh Tara.
